PHYT.U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

25 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pyrophyte Acquisition Corp. Units, each consisting of one share of Class A common stock and one-half of one redeemable warrant (PHYT.U)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$16M — down 38% from $25.6M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 8 funds closed out of PHYT.U and 2 opened new positions — a net loss of 6 holders — while 6 trimmed existing stakes and 3 added.

The largest buyer was Walleye Capital, adding an estimated $69.9K. The largest seller was Mangrove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$2.03M sold.
